Note: You cannot move the image upward when the lens is shifted horizontally all the way. Pro L1500U/L1505U - ELPLU04, ELPLW06, ELPLM09, ELPLM10, ELPLM11, or ELPLL08 lens 1 Center of lens 2 Projected image when lens shift is set to the home position 3 Maximum range: V × 60%; maximum range when performing screen matching: V × 40% (ELPLU04) 4 Maximum range when the lens is shifted horizontally all the way: V × 31% 4. When you are finished, press the Esc button on the control panel or remote control. Note: When adjusting the image height, position the image lower than where you want it to be and then move it up. This will help prevent the image from moving down after adjustment. The image is clearest when the lens is at the home position. To move the lens to the home position, press and hold the Lens Shift button on the remote control or the Lens button on the control panel for at least three seconds.
